Two beautiful princesses, Eliza and the Little Mermaid, are waiting for your help in creating the perfect images for practicing Quadrobics. First, create a gentle but expressive makeup for each of the girls and put your hair in a comfortable hairstyle. Then choose dresses, jewelry and accessories. But the adventures don't end there! Complete the look by putting masks in the form of adorable animals on the princesses. After all, this is a mandatory part of the Quadrobics trend!

How to Play Princesses of Quadrobics?

Help two girlfriends to master a new fashion trend - Quadrobics. Create a stylish image for each of the girls, inspired by a Quadrobics. The result can be saved as a PNG-image. Depending on the gaming device, a computer mouse click or a simple touch on touch screens is used to control it.
